30KPA45A: Product Overview and Analysis
Introduction
The 30KPA45A is a high-performance transient voltage suppressor (TVS) diode designed to protect sensitive electronic equipment from voltage transients induced by lightning, electrostatic discharge (ESD), and other transient voltage events. Product Information Overview
Specifications
The 30KPA45A TVS diode is designed to operate under the following specifications: - Peak Pulse Power: 30000 W - Standoff Voltage: 45 V - Breakdown Voltage Range: 50.2 V to 55.8 V - Maximum Clamping Voltage: 77.4 V at 100 A - Operating Temperature Range: -55°C to +175°C

Working Principles
The 30KPA45A TVS diode operates based on the principle of avalanche breakdown, where it rapidly switches into a low impedance state to divert excess current away from the protected circuit when a transient voltage event occurs. This action effectively clamps the voltage across the circuit to a safe level, protecting sensitive components.
